AI Summary
-
Allows charter schools beginning in the 2011-2012 school year to revise their student count at any time before the first 100 or 200 days in session, rather than being locked into an initial count.
-
Requires school districts to use an estimated base student count initially each year based on the previous year's final count, actual registration, and anticipated enrollment changes.
-
Directs school districts to report their estimated base student count to the Department of Education, which uses it to calculate per pupil funding for the district.
-
Requires school districts to revise their student count to actual average daily membership after the first 100 or 200 days in session and to finalize all revisions to student count and budget by May 15.
-
Authorizes the state board of education to require periodic enrollment and attendance reports before the 100th or 200th day in session and permits the Department of Education to revise state aid computations based on those reports.
